linux命令中的chmod a+x中的 a+x 是什么意思
时间: 2023-03-20 10:02:27 浏览: 238
在Linux中,`chmod`是一条命令,用于更改文件或目录的访问权限。`chmod`命令的语法如下:
```
chmod [选项] 模式 文件
```
其中,`模式`用于指定要更改的访问权限,`文件`用于指定要更改权限的文件或目录。而`a`和`x`则是`模式`中的两个选项。
- `a`表示所有用户,包括文件所有者、文件所在组以及其他用户。
- `x`表示可执行权限。
因此,`chmod a+x`表示将文件的可执行权限添加给所有用户,也就是赋予所有用户执行该文件的权限。
相关问题
chmod a+rw
chmod a rw是一个修改文件权限的命令。在Linux系统中,chmod命令用于更改文件或目录的访问权限。其中,“a”表示所有用户,“rw”表示对文件进行读写操作的权限。根据引用的内容,我们可以使用以下命令将文件的权限设置为所有用户可读写:
chmod a=rw filename
这将同时授予所有用户对该文件的读取和写入权限。<span class="em">1</span><span class="em">2</span><span class="em">3</span>
#### 引用[.reference_title]
- *1* *3* [Linux常用命令(一)](https://blog.csdn.net/gchh_spring/article/details/117195546)[target="_blank" data-report-click={"spm":"1018.2226.3001.9630","extra":{"utm_source":"vip_chatgpt_common_search_pc_result","utm_medium":"distribute.pc_search_result.none-task-cask-2~all~insert_cask~default-1-null.142^v92^chatsearchT3_1"}}] [.reference_item style="max-width: 50%"]
- *2* [linux 下文件权限chmod 命令的用法](https://blog.csdn.net/wlj_wangjun/article/details/121389133)[target="_blank" data-report-click={"spm":"1018.2226.3001.9630","extra":{"utm_source":"vip_chatgpt_common_search_pc_result","utm_medium":"distribute.pc_search_result.none-task-cask-2~all~insert_cask~default-1-null.142^v92^chatsearchT3_1"}}] [.reference_item style="max-width: 50%"]
[ .reference_list ]
Linux中chmod命令的使用,数字法、字母法
chmod命令是一个在Linux系统中用来更改文件或目录权限的命令。
它有两种使用方法:数字法和字母法。
数字法:
chmod接受一个八进制数字作为参数,该数字代表了文件或目录的权限。每一位数字代表了对文件或目录的不同的访问权限。
例如,如果要让文件可读、可写和可执行,可以使用以下命令:
chmod 755 file
字母法:
chmod还接受字母参数,以简化设置文件或目录权限的过程。
字母参数可以是:u(用户),g(组),o(其他),a(所有人)。
接下来是一个操作符,+(加)、-(减)或=(设置),代表在当前权限上添加、删除或替换权限。
最后是一个访问权限代码,r(读),w(写)或x(执行)。
例如,如果要让文件对所有人可读,可以使用以下命令:
chmod a+r file